Ha mindennek frissítésére vagy formázására gondolt, vagy esetleg több olyan gépe van, amely ugyanazokkal a programokkal és konfigurációkkal szeretne rendelkezni, akkor nem hagyhatja ki ezt a cikket. |
Frissítse: a fő előny, hogy a rendszer pontosan ugyanaz marad, mint a frissítés előtt, ugyanazokkal a konfigurációkkal és ugyanazokkal a programokkal telepítve, de az új Ubuntu összes hírével és frissítésével.
Tiszta telepítés: tisztán hagyja a rendszert, biztosítva, hogy minden tökéletesen működjön, és ne hordozzunk korábbi konfigurációs hibákat.
A legtöbb esetben az ideális megoldás egy keverék lenne: tiszta rendszer, de a felhasználói beállítások és a korábban manuálisan telepített programok megtartása. Ebben a cikkben megtudjuk, hogyan lehet ezt elérni, egy olyan rendszert, amelyet a semmiből telepítettek, de megtartotta az előző rendszerben használt programokat és testreszabásokat.
A felhasználói beállítások megőrzése
Az összes felhasználói opció kivétel nélkül a könyvtárban található / home, csak annyit kell tennünk, hogy ezt a mappát nem változtatjuk meg.
Két különböző helyzet állhat elő, a könyvtár / home Ugyanazon a partíción van, mint a rendszer többi része (amely az új telepítéssel törli a tartalmát), vagy külön partíción van.
/ home független partíción: ez az eset sokkal könnyebbé teszi számunkra a dolgokat, csak annyit kell tennünk, hogy a telepítési folyamat során kiválasszuk a kézi particionálást, és ellenőrizzük, hogy a partíció / home menj vissza / home és a formátum négyzet NEM be van jelölve.
/ home a root partícióban: ebben az esetben a teljes könyvtárról biztonsági másolatot kell készítenünk / home mivel a telepítés során ez törlődik.
1. Készítsen biztonsági másolatot a frissítés előtt:
cd / && sudo tar cvfz backup_home.tar.bz2 / home
Mentjük a fájlt backup_home.tar.bz2 olyan webhelyen, amelyről tudjuk, hogy nem törlődik, például USB-meghajtót.
2. Telepítse az új rendszert: az új Ubuntut normálisan telepítjük
3. Helyezze vissza a biztonsági másolatot a frissítés után:
cd / && sudo tar xvfz /routadondeguardeelbackup/backup_home.tar.bz2
Helyezze vissza a telepített programokat
Egy másik kérdés, amely eltarthat egy ideig a telepítés után, az összes korábban telepített program újratelepítése, azonban ez csak két paranccsal oldható meg:
1. Szerezze be a telepített programok listáját: A frissítés ELŐTT a régi rendszerben a következő paranccsal kapjuk meg a telepített programok listáját:
dpkg --get-selections | awk '$ 2 ~ / ^ install $ / {print $ 1}'> package_list.txt
Mentjük a fájlt package_list.txt olyan helyen, amelyről tudjuk, hogy nem törlődik, például USB-meghajtót
2. Telepítse az új rendszert: az új Ubuntut normálisan telepítjük
3. Telepítse újra az összes programot: A telepítés után nem fogjuk manuálisan telepíteni a programokat, helyreállításukhoz a fájlt fogjuk használni package_list.txt alábbiak szerint:
macska package_list.txt | xargs sudo aptitude install -y
Megjegyzés: Ez a rendszer csak a csomagkezelővel telepített programoknál működik, nem fog működni manuálisan vagy más módszerrel telepített programoknál.
Egyéb testreszabások
Előfordulhat, hogy más, a rendszerben manuálisan végrehajtott testreszabások vannak, például a rendszerindító rendszer módosítása /csomagtartófájlok egy webkiszolgálóról/ Var / www vagy rendszerkonfigurációs fájlok / stb hogy néhány példát említsek.
Ebben az esetben készítünk egy biztonsági másolatot az érintett mappáról vagy mappákról, és visszaállítjuk a frissített rendszerre:
cd / && sudo tar cvfz backup.tar.gz / folder1 / folder2 ... # Készítsen biztonsági másolatot
cd / && sudo tar xvfz backup.tar.gz # A biztonsági másolat visszaállítása
forrás: Ubuntu a mélységben
Jó napot ,,, segítségért írok ,,, visszaállítottam a Linux Canaima 2.0 asztalát 3.0-ra ... ... De elvesztettem az oktatási programokat, hogyan állíthatom vissza őket, előbb biztonsági másolatot kellett készíteni? de azt mondta nekem, hogy nem fogja elveszíteni a programokat, most nem kapom meg őket, és én az install-canima.sh szkripteket használtam ... van mód arra, hogy ezeket a programokat a partíciókra helyezzük ,,,,, és hogyan én .... Kérem, kezdő vagyok a linuxban ...
Jó napot ,,, segítségért írok ,,, visszaállítottam a Linux Canaima 2.0 asztalát 3.0-ra ... ... De elvesztettem az oktatási programokat, hogyan állíthatom vissza őket, előbb biztonsági másolatot kellett készíteni? de azt mondta nekem, hogy nem fogja elveszíteni a programokat, most nem kapom meg őket, és én az install-canima.sh szkripteket használtam ... van mód arra, hogy ezeket a programokat a partíciókra helyezzük ,,,,, és hogyan én .... Kérem, kezdő vagyok a linuxban ...
Jó napot, van linux mint 18.1 ... Megváltoztattam a terminálom nevét, és most nem tudok rendszergazdaként hozzáférni a felhasználómhoz. amikor megpróbálok hozzáférni, akkor az üzenetfelhő nem frissíti az ICEauthority fájlt / home / luz.ICEauthority Mit tegyek?